The lowest amount you can expect to pay is $50, while the highest is $635, depending on …Patio door installation cost. Installing a new patio door costs $600 to $6,000, including labor and the door itself. Replacing a patio door costs $700 to $6,500. Installers charge $200 to $1,000 on average for labor alone and $100 to $500 extra to remove and dispose of existing doors. Most patio doors are sliding glass or French doors.

Remove the two screws affixing the handle to the door. **NOTE: Do not remove the screw on the thumbturn, as the lock reach-out will fall into the door.**. Removing the backing plate. Rotate the handle 90° clockwise, lift the handle up, then rotate it back and remove the handle from the door.Replacement parts for discontinued Cole Sewell door products are potentially available through local and online replacement-part vendors such as Park Supply of America or Swisco. The Neighborly Done Right Promise. Step 1: Lower the Door. Lay a drop cloth on the floor and pop off the two plugs covering the roller adjustment screws at the bottom of the sliding-door frame. These are sometimes located in the edges of the door. Insert a flathead screwdriver into each hole and turn the screw counterclockwise all the way. The purpose of this seal is to hold the two glass panes and the spacers together. This seal can also fail, while less common than primary seal failure, it will also mean that your sliding patio door insulated glass unit must be changed. Replacing the glass on sliding patio doors doesn’t mean removing the entire door; it can be done with the door in place. The first thing you need to do is remove the trim around the glass, which is known as the mull.
